hey all. i still got the stock exhaust, but i want to straight pipe it so itll be louder. is straight piping illegal in nj? ive looked but havent found anything. also how much does this normally cost?
I am pretty sure straight piping is illegal everywhere due to noise and emissions restrictions. If your strightpipe idea involves removing the cat, you can forget about it everywhere in the United States.
If I remember correctly DCM straight piped her TB. In my opinion it was way to loud and didn't sound all that great at all. I think there is a sound clip around here somewhere if you search a bit.
DCM straight-piped the I6. He's got an SS (6.0) which in MY opinion sounds sick straight piped. If you the have the founds for it, you should just get an electronic dump. That way it can be loud.. and you can still pass NJ inspection..
